Consumers reporting legitimate e-mail as spam: Q Interactive

Dianna Dilworth March 25, 2008

Fifty-six percent of consumers consider marketing messages from known senders to be spam if the message is "just not interesting to me" and 50% consider "too frequent e-mails from companies I know" to be spam, according to a new study by Q Interactive conducted in conjunction with marketing research firm MarketingSherpa.
 

Epsilon launches Purple@Epsilon

Lauren Bell March 24, 2008

Epsilon has rebranded its interactive as well as agency and direct services groups as full-service agency Purple@Epsilon. Purple@Epsilon will work in conjunction with Epsilon's other divisions — database, data services and Abacus — to provide consulting, branding, segmentation, program planning, acquisition, creative, direct mail, e-mail, analytics and Web development services, among others.
 

National Lampoon debuts comedy e-mail program

Dianna Dilworth March 24, 2008

Comedy brand National Lampoon Inc. is targeting consumers via e-mail with the launch of a new "Joke of the Day" e-mail program. The program is available to users on several National Lampoon-owned properties, including National Lampoon's Animal House, the National Lampoon Vacation series and National Lampoon's Van Wilder, and will eventually be made available throughout the National Lampoon Humor Network.
 

ExactTarget and Return Path take e-mail on tour

Dianna Dilworth March 19, 2008

E-mail firms are taking e-mail on the road to educate marketing professionals across the country about the channel. Both ExactTarget and Return Path have just kicked off e-mail marketing seminar tours starring their in-house executives, as well as clients using their e-mail products for e-mail campaigns, that will run from Miami to Seattle.
